Baltimore Hebrew University is a Private not-for-profit, 4-year or above Special Focus Institutions--Other special-focus institutions with 109 students in Baltimore, MD.

Mission: The mission of Baltimore Hebrew Universtiy is to preserve, generate, transmit and apply knowledge of Judaism, through the teaching of its culture and civilization in a universal, trans-denominational context. |

The MAJE is a 39-credit master’s degree program that provides students with the most current and essential tools to become effective Jewish educators. By integrating classical and contemporary Jewish studies with pedagogy and the best educational practices, the MAJE program will prepare its graduates to embark on professional careers as teachers or administrators in a formal or informal Jewish educational setting. Students select either the teaching or administrative track, and may elect to attend full-time or part-time. The five core components of both tracks are: Jewish studies, educational theory, methodology, a practicum seminary, and a supervised internship.
